In California, state law gives executors or administrators of estates a time limit to complete probate: one year from the date they are appointed to their position. However, extensions can be requested when delays in the process occur?which is why it generally takes 12 to 18 months.
The Estate Settlement Timeline: There is no specific deadline for this in California law, but it is generally best to do so within a month to prevent unnecessary delays in the probate process.
An executor or executrix is the person named in a will to carry out the terms of the will. Upon petition, the Superior Court will verify the appointment of the executor in the will and issue Letters Testamentary which give the executor the right to administer the estate of the deceased and to dispose of any property.
Executor Withholding inheritance Once the executor handles the debts, taxes, and other obligations of the estate, beneficiaries of the will have the right to receive their inheritance. Creditors in California have one year from the date of the debtor's death to file a claim against the estate.
Seeking Legal Recourse If you believe that the executor is not living up to their duties, you have two legal options: petition the court or file a civil lawsuit.
Petition for Probate (DE-111) Ask the court to start the process for distributing a deceased person's property, paying debts owed by the deceased person, and settling the financial affairs of the deceased person.
What must I do to close the estate? The Personal Representative must file a final account, report and petition for final distribution, have the petition set for hearing, give notice of the hearing to interested persons, and obtain a court order approving the final distribution.
California law says the personal representative must complete probate within one year from the date of appointment, unless s/he files a federal estate tax. In this case, the personal representative can have 18 months to complete probate.
